Alan Turing is acknowledged as one of the key figures in the development of computers. The story of his work during World War II was suppressed until decades later. Turing was part of a secret group of scientists who cracked the Nazi’s “Enigma” code. How Turing and his colleagues pulled off a feat many thought was impossible makes for a great story. But, there’s more to the story. Turing was a homosexual and after WWII was arrested for his sexual activities. The story of his “treatment” and suicide is tragic. Benedict Cumberbatch is brilliant as Turing. The Imitation Game should do well at Oscar time. Highly recommended! GRADE: A

Brandon Sanderson is best known for massive, 1000-page fantasy volumes. But in Steelheart Sanderson launches a Young Adult series about a post-holocaust society. In this case, it’s not a nuclear war or biological catastrophe that collapses civilization, it’s evil people with super-powers. Something called the Calamity causes normal people to acquire super-powers. However, each of these people (called Epics) tends to use their new powers for evil. Civilization soon collapses as people with super-strength or the power to teleport or to control water use their powers to crush all opposition.

A band of vigilantes called The Reckoners fights against the Epics. They’ve discovered each Epic has a weakness. And, if the weakness is revealed, The Reckoners can exploit it to kill the Epic. Steelheart sets up this dystopian world. Steelheart is invulnerable to all normal weapons. He rules what used to be Chicago by recruiting lesser Epics to keep the survivors in check. The only way The Reckoners can defeat Steelheart is to discover his secret weakness.

In Firefight The Reckoners travel from Chicago to the ruins of New York City which is ruled by a powerful Epic who controls water. More details of the Calamity are revealed. A third volume in The Reckoner series is scheduled for 2016. I enjoyed both volumes. If you’re looking for some action-paced adventure novels, here they are. GRADE: B (for both)

I just found out about this quirky series that was shown on the ABC Family cable network. It’s a humorous blend of The X-Files and Dudley Do-Right. The Middle Man was based on the Viper Comics series, The Middleman, created by Grillo-Marxuach and Les McClaine. The series ran for one season in 2008 but it’s well worth seeking out. Weird things happen and The Middle Man shows up to battle the mystical monster or the deadly galactic alien. Matt Keeslar plays the Middleman by channeling Adam West. I really like his side-kick, Natalie Morales as Wendy Watson (who is full of surprises). If you’re looking for something completely different, I recommend The Middle Man. I may have to track down the Viper Comic editions. GRADE: B+
